Purpose of the utility and its architecture

ElphaPexTool is a network scanner and configuration tool designed for use within a single subnet. The program doesn’t connect to the cloud and doesn’t require external services. All communication logic occurs directly between the PC and the ASIC over the local network.

Main functions:

  • Automatic detection of ElphaPex miners;
  • display of network parameters and current status of devices;
  • mass customization of pools;
  • centralized reboot;
  • Batch firmware update;
  • changing passwords and basic access parameters;
  • hashrate and temperature monitoring.

The utility’s interface is minimalistic and focused on practical use without unnecessary visual elements.

How to set up ElphaPex DG Home

1. Connect the power and connect the Ethernet cable.

2. Go to  the ElphaPex official website , hover your mouse over the “Support” tab at the top and click “Technical Support”.

3. Download ElphaPexTool.

4. Once the download is complete, extract the file, open the tool, and click “Scan” in the menu. This will scan for any ElphaPex DG Home 1 devices connected to the current network.

5. After scanning, double-click the IP address of the detected ElphaPex DG Home 1 to access its control panel.

6. Go to the “Miner Settings” section, enter the mining pool address and miner name, and click “Save.” Your ElphaPex DG Home 1 will now be fully operational.


Preparing infrastructure before launch

Before scanning your network, it is important to check several parameters:

  • ASIC is connected to the router via Ethernet;
  • the power supply is stable and the device is fully loaded;
  • The PC is in the same subnet;
  • Windows Firewall does not block local network communication.

In practice, most ASIC detection issues are related to network configuration rather than the utility itself.


Searching for ASICs online

After launching, ElphaPexTool automatically initiates a scan. If the automatic scan is not activated:

  • Specify the IP range of your network (for example, 192.168.1.1–192.168.1.254);
  • click Scan or Start;
  • Wait for the verification to complete.

The table will display the found devices, indicating their IP address, model, and current status.

If ASIC is not detected:

  • check your router’s DHCP settings;
  • temporarily disable third-party firewall;
  • Make sure the network is not divided into VLANs.

Configuring pools via the web interface

The most universal configuration method is via a browser:

  • Double-click on the device IP in the utility;
  • log in (default root/root);
  • open the mining settings section;
  • specify the pool address, worker and password;
  • save the settings;
  • perform a reboot.

This method remains basic and is suitable for a single setup.


Bulk configuration via ElphaPexTool

For multiple devices, it makes sense to use the utility’s own functions:

  • select one or more ASICs from the list;
  • open the Config section;
  • fill in the pool parameters;
  • apply settings to selected or all devices;
  • If necessary, perform a mass reboot.

When scaling a farm, this mechanism significantly reduces labor costs, especially when replacing a pool or changing the operating logic.


Equipment condition monitoring

ElphaPexTool displays key parameters:

  • current hashrate;
  • chip temperature;
  • fan speed;
  • continuous operating time.

Regular monitoring allows for the prompt identification of:

  • overheat;
  • decreased productivity;
  • unstable network operation.

For professional use, it is recommended to periodically compare the utility’s indicators with the pool data.


Firmware update

ASIC firmware affects stability and power efficiency. Update procedure via ElphaPexTool:

  • Download the latest firmware from the official website;
  • open the update section in the program;
  • specify the path to the firmware file;
  • select devices;
  • Run the update.

Do not turn off the power during the process. Once complete, the devices will automatically reboot.


Security Management

After the initial setup, it is recommended:

  • change the default password;
  • restrict access to the local network;
  • If possible, use a static IP;
  • disable unused services.

Password management can be performed centrally via ElphaPexTool, which is convenient for large numbers of devices.


Use on Linux and macOS

There is no official version for Linux and macOS.

Alternatives:

  • launch via Wine;
  • using a virtual machine with Windows;
  • IP search through network scanners and work exclusively through the ASIC web panel.

The web interface covers basic functionality, but for large-scale operations, the Windows version of the utility remains the preferred option.
